I believe passwd is a UNIX command across all Linux systems, including Qubes OS which is based on-top of Fedora/Xen. So this is "perhaps" what you're looking for.
I looked around, and I found this different Qubes password issue fix which includes the use of passwd https://groups.google.com/forum/#!topic/qubes-users/ckDuXUz1qOw it seems to indicate that passwd is used for Qubes too, not surprisingly, but I can't tell with certainty so I had to look for confirmation.
Try "man passwd" or "passwd --help" in dom0, it should give you instructions. I believe there is no difference here between Fedora and Qubes running on-top of Fedora, when it comes to passwords, however, be careful as I do not know this for certain.
You might want to backup everything first if you're doing something that can potentially lock you out of your system.
